Day 178: ABCs and Party
by Mr. Kellogg - Thursday, 4 June 2009, 07:21 PM
 
Day_178_Podcast_by_Ashley.mp3(MP3 audio)
Showin' off the ABC bookABC Presentations

Today 3rd graders came to check out the 4th grade ABC books on display. "Be sure to check out Tony's," suggested Samantha to one of the younger ones, "because it's really big and has lot of pictures of him at the places he's been in North Carolina. It's really crafty!!" There were also be some ABC PowerPoints on the Big screen to look at courtesy of Eric.

PARTY!!!

"Hip, hip, hooray! There's a parté this Thursday," screamed TJ. Everyone is invited to attend to celebrate the end of 4th Grade. We're going to kick our party off with a big SPLASH!! "Students who earned tickets will get to trade them for a bucket of water and students will get to splash any of the teacher with it," explained Lizzy. You will earn as many tickets as your score went up from 3rd grade. For example, if you had 344 in reading last year and you got a 355 this year, you would have grown 11 points so you would get 11 tickets to buy buckets to splash with. There will also be dancing, snacks, board games, singing, and much, much more. The party starts at 8:30 and will last until lunch. Any snack donations, particularly fresh fruit and veggies, would be much appreciated.

Awards Day

Don't Forget, this Thursday afternoon will also be our final awards ceremony for the school year. "Awards Day is to award students for what they did this year. For example, some will get an award for Accelerated Reading if they got all of their points for AR," explained Tony. "Make sure you come to see me walking up to the stage to get my ALL of my awards," bragged Te'ona.

Day 170: EOG WEEK
by Mr. Kellogg - Sunday, 17 May 2009, 01:07 PM
 
Day_170_Podcast_by_TJ.mp3(MP3 audio)
Showin' some steppin' moves from EOG Pep Rally!"FUN!" that was the word used by Ashley to describe EOG Week. "I definitely agree," responded LIzzy to Ashley's word. "I love taking the EOGs so I can pass and move on to the next grade." Ashley meant something different. After finishing the EOG, we got to have fun but about the actual EOG, she said, "I felt tired and scared after taking the EOG."
Stacie's favorite part of EOG Week was eating the snack Mrs. Robinson passed out everyday and watching movies and playing games. After we took the EOG, she was happy about not doing any more work. "The movie's were really funny and entertaining and my favorite was watching Series of Unfortaunate Events and eating the tasty snacks."
"I thought the EOG's were EASY!!" said Gabe. His favorite was the math caculator inactive. "I think I did better on the inactive than any of the other section." He was able to prove all of the prove all of the questions on the inactive, but had to guess on just a few of the question on the active. But you should, there were a whole mess of questions on the calculator active.
"My favorite part of the EOG was the reading," explained Xavier. "I think it was kinda easy because they had easy stories." He did have to go back over the stories though and read them over to get the answers to the questions.
Finally, this week Telisa learned...NOTHING!! "But let me explain. How could I learn something, if I already knew everything on the test?" Her smart teacher, Mr. Kellogg (and no she's not getting bribed to say this), taught me everything I needed to know to pass.

Day 164: Wiggle Break
by Mr. Kellogg - Sunday, 10 May 2009, 11:58 AM
 
Day_164_Podcast_by_The_Chipmunks.mp3(MP3 audio)
The Chipmunks"Wiggle break!!" That's what Kayla replied when Telisa asked her what her favorite part of the day was. "I played Uno. We used regular rules. I played with Telisa and Stacie while everybody else was at the DJ party."
Gabe learned that scientists are trying to invent a fake heart so when people are trying to have a heart transplant, and there aren't any real hearts available, they will have one so they won't die. "I found out from one of the science books on the reading table," explained Gabe. "It was all about how the heart pumps the blood through the body to different jobs." If you are interested, the book is titled, The Circulatory System by Darlene R. Stille.
"Well, I was watching my friends at the DJ party while I was stuck inside playing Uno with my friends," complained Stacy. "Everybody was at the DJ party because they sold one or more boxes of Candy. I felt miserable because my friends were having fun and I wasn't," even though she was playing Uno with her friends.
